Ingredients
Ingredients
- 1/4 cup Dijon mustard 1 tablespoon minced garlic 1/2 cup plain dried breadcrumbs 2 tablespoons finely grated Parmesan 1 tablespoon minced fresh rosemary 1 teaspoon dried Italian herbs 8 lamb chops (3 to 4 ounces each) Coarse salt and ground pepper 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
Directions
In a small bowl, combine mustard and garlic. In a wide shallow bowl, combine breadcrumbs, Parmesan, rosemary, and dried herbs; whisk to combine. Pat lamb chops dry with a paper towel and season with 2 teaspoons salt and 1 teaspoon pepper. With a basting brush, lightly coat lamb chops with mustard mixture, then dredge in breadcrumb mixture.
In a large nonstick saucepan, heat 1 tablespoon oil over medium-high. Add half the lamb chops to pan and cook until browned, 2 to 3 minutes per side. Repeat with remaining chops and oil. Let lamb chops rest 5 minutes before serving.
Cook’s Notes For a touch of heat, add 1/2 teaspoon red-pepper flakes to the breadcrumbs.
Cook’s Notes
For a touch of heat, add 1/2 teaspoon red-pepper flakes to the breadcrumbs.
